    Like Cold Shoulder, Chasing Pavements, Right As Rain, Tired, Melt My Heart To Stone, First Love, etc? :p Hometown Glory is a nice exception, Daydreamer maybe too, but at the end of the day she's filled two albums with songs about failed, failing and doomed to fail relationships. I have nothing against theme albums, but at the end of the day The Family Jewels by Marina and the Diamonds was significantly less depressing to listen to in one go, and it's about mental illness.


    I strongly agree with that. She has in my mind one of the greatest voices of anyone in music, past or present, but she seems to me to have a very narrow thematic focus. 19 was tightly focused, 21 had a laser-like focus. As a result, I've only been able to listen to 19 and 21 as a whole a few times each; most of the times I've listened to her has been as part of a giant "British female vocalists" playlist that I have.

    Set Fire to the Rain is the only track on 21 that I think matches up to Rolling in the Deep. Although, there's a BBC Live Lounge version of Someone Like You that's absolutely incredible, probably my favorite thing that she's done. (Yes, I realize it's on the album too - I think that the album version doesn't match up to the live version)



    Listening to one of Adele's songs puts a smile on my face. Listening to an entire album in one go makes me want to sit on a couch with a box of Kleenex and a bag of Oreo cookies.
